Title:
METHOD FOR PREDICTING AMOUNT OF HYDROGEN GENERATED IN ROLLING DEVICE, HYDROGEN GENERATION TEST DEVICE USED IN SAID METHOD, AND METHOD FOR EVALUATING LIKELIHOOD OF WHITE TISSUE PEELING OCCURRING IN ROLLING DEVICE

Abstract:
This method for predicting the amount of hydrogen generated in a rolling device includes a step in which, while two sliding members having a lubricant disposed therebetween are caused to slide against each other over the surfaces of contact, the exposed area of a surface newly generated as a result of the direct contact between the two sliding members is calculated, the amount of hydrogen generated from the lubricant is measured, and the correlation between the exposed area of the newly-generated surface and the amount of hydrogen generated is determined. The exposed area of the newly-generated surface is calculated using the metal contact ratio and the sliding speed of the two sliding members.
